Key Responsibilities:
- Site Supervision & Operations:
- Oversee the entire construction site operations and manage the site team to ensure smooth daily operations.
- Coordinate and supervise construction activities, ensuring that work is completed on time, within budget, and to the required quality standards.
- Monitor the work of subcontractors, suppliers, and site staff to ensure compliance with project specifications, safety regulations, and industry standards.
- Project Coordination:
- Liaise with project managers, architects, and engineers to ensure that the construction process aligns with the project timeline, budget, and design specifications.
- Ensure that construction activities are carried out in accordance with the project schedule and adjust timelines as necessary to address delays or issues.
- Manage the scheduling of construction phases, materials delivery, and equipment needs to avoid disruptions to the project.
- Health & Safety Compliance:
- Ensure the construction site complies with all relevant health and safety laws and regulations, including the use of personal protective equipment (PPE), safe work practices, and site security.
- Conduct regular safety audits, risk assessments, and toolbox talks to ensure a safe working environment for all personnel.
- Address any safety concerns immediately and ensure that any incidents or accidents are reported according to company procedures.
- Quality Control & Inspections:
- Monitor the quality of work being performed, ensuring it meets the company's standards and relevant building codes and regulations.
- Conduct inspections of the site regularly to assess the progress of work, identifying any potential issues that may delay or affect quality.
- Report any defects or issues to the project manager and ensure they are addressed promptly.
- Budget & Resource Management:
- Assist in managing project budgets, including labor, materials, and equipment costs, ensuring the site remains within financial constraints.
- Track site expenses and provide regular updates to the project manager on financial status and cost projections.
- Ensure that the site is adequately staffed and equipped with the necessary materials and resources to avoid project delays.
